Animated Blockbuster Mahavatar Narsimha Nears 50-Crore Telugu Milestone

Mahavatar Narsimha, the Indian animated film, has stunned everyone with its extraordinary box office performance. Released on July 25, the film arrived amid the storm of other releases, but it has carved its own glory. Even after completing four weeks in theatres, it continues to make solid earnings at the Indian box office.

The film's Telugu-dubbed version has played a crucial role in its success. As of August 25, 2025, Mahavatar Narsimha has earned 229.67 crore net at the Indian box office in 31 days. Out of this, the Telugu version has contributed 45.35 crores. The film is now just a few crores away from touching the 50-crore milestone in the Telugu-dubbed version, a feat no other Indian animated film has managed to achieve.

Though the daily collections of the Telugu version are expected to drop below 40 lakh, the film is likely to earn 50 crore net in this market. This will be a significant accomplishment, as the animation genre in India has struggled to reach such heights. Mahavatar Narsimha, directed by Ashwin Kumar and produced by Kleem Productions, was reportedly made on a budget of 15 crores and has emerged as a true box office juggernaut.
